  • Patent number: 7351456
    Abstract: A p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et roll includes a core and a p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et being wound around the core, wherein the core and the p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et contain one or more substantially identical components. The p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et may include a base material and a pressure-sensitive adhesive layer. The base material may contain a plastic resin. The p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et may be a removable p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et. The core can be formed from one or more materials derived from a waste of the p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et roll. As the waste, at least one selected from wastes by-produced in production processes of the p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et roll, used pressure-sensitive adhesive sheets and used cores may be used.
